130/*
131The connect command is #if 0 because I hadn't thought of an elegant
132way to wait for I/O on two serial_t's simultaneously. Two solutions
133came to mind:
134
135 1) Fork, and have have one fork handle the to user direction,
136 and have the other hand the to target direction. This
137 obviously won't cut it for MSDOS.
138
139 2) Use something like select. This assumes that stdin and
140 the target side can both be waited on via the same
141 mechanism. This may not be true for DOS, if GDB is
142 talking to the target via a TCP socket.
143-grossman, 8 Jun 93
144*/
